Popular Post Monty Posted October 3, 2020 Popular Post Share Posted October 3, 2020 yeah - I'm not hindsighting this - I was very critical of the moves Arizona have made - and pointed out repeatedly at each step, that adding players like Kessel, Hall, etc to a team that was in the tracks of a Dave Tippett - was bizarre at best, and likely to result in some strange ruptures in what we know as typical 'Coyotes' hockey. I think the results pretty much substantiate the point = they had one 20 goal scorer this season (granted it was 70 games, but still) their one 20 g scorer was Conor Garland. Kessel was a predictable disaster. Their leading scorer had 45 pts. Not one regular defenseman on that team had over 50% ozone starts. The only one that had a 50% corsi was Chycrhrun, who was a dead even 50.0%, with 49.6% ozone starts. I don't 'expect' Ekman-larsson to look like a Norris candidate on paper in that context. And yes, I would expect that playing with the Canucks - who had 4 x 20g scorers and 6 x 45 or more pt players....OEL's production - and likely his 'possession' numbers would uptick here. How that translates 5 or 6 or 7 years into the future, I don't know = no one does. If I'm building a team, I tend to be more 'conservative'. As I've indicated in other posts on these boards - my priorities (not being able to vet any actual deals with actual opposing GM's) - my 'plan' would tend towards re-signing Tanev, allowing Juolevi and Fantenburg to tandem the 3LHD spot, and my principal efforts would be to add RHD depth. If I were spending principal future assets, I'd probably target a Cal Foote (who Tampa likely will not be able to protect) to deepen the youth depth emerging on the right side. So the principal question would be Stecher vs the opportunities of the marketplace, and as opposed to focus on 'replacing' him - I'd be looking at RH succession instead, not assuming he's gone - but a player like Foote added to the mix. I think the cost of acquiring players like Cernak, Mayfield, etc are worth vetting, but I'm not terribly optimistic that the price would make sense in the end. I think talk of Ekblads is pipe-dream material, (but acknowledge that you 'never know' - however the opportunities in the emerging market are far more likely to involve veteran dumps and unprotectables imo, as well as RFAs who find themselves without chairs in the musical-Covid-chairs game that is likely to transpire in free agency). There is more unpredictability than ever. OEL was relatively unforseen - unless someone were to know beforehand the desperation the Coyotes would find themselves in. It's not the kind of circumstance I would have 'expected' or even sought...however, I'm not going to argue with doing due diligence here - if a lowball could possibly bring in a player like that, you have to consider it. Popular Post Nail Posted October 3, 2020 Popular Post Share Posted October 3, 2020 It may not have that much to do with Edmonton as a market anyway. The Oilers have Koskinen already, who has pretty much identical stats to Markstrom last season. He would have to be a 1A/1B situation here. Markstrom - .918 save percentage, 2.75 GAA (43GP) Koskinen - .917 save percentage, 2.75 GAA (38GP) You can't really justify having one guy getting a ton of more starts over the other.
